The Nightingale by Kristin Hannah

5.0

If I could give this book more than 5 stars, I would. This book is a masterpiece. I could barely put it down. It's SO emotional and heavy but it is beautifully written. It was really hard to read about what life was like in Nazi-occupied France during WWII and it will certainly be with me for a long time. I was in tears through the last 100-150 pages.

Be warned - there are a lot of very heavy and difficult parts in this book. If you are concerned about that, please read the trigger warnings before you pick this book up.
